Output e595d0a5c179c04612e61f6027fd878a87d952b8bd6ffdcbffd94df951081c00:27

value
202669643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c367a118e7ed75634c11d776ba021f1fe5116de OP_EQUALVERIFY OP_CHECKSIG
address
16VNodL53ZaQo5vXXSybFCwCE6Ab5TSAiH
transaction
e595d0a5c179c04612e61f6027fd878a87d952b8bd6ffdcbffd94df951081c00
spent
true